Gota wrote:Does free civ have simultaneous turns?cause that's a must.
one of the reasons why freeciv was created, was exactly to address that
freeciv faq wrote:Freeciv was created as a multiplayer version of CivilizationÔäó with players moving simultaneously. Rules and elements of Civilization II, and features required for single-player use, such as AI players, were added later. It is still a stated goal to let Freeciv's game engine be 100% compatible with CivilizationÔäó I and II, but only as an option.
